What is the role of associate director?

An associate director holds a senior position at a company and reports to the director or executive director. Associate directors typically work in larger companies that require more supervision and levels of management. They are in charge of creative decisions and create business plans and policies.

What does the title associate mean?

The word associate shows that the employee has a lower ranking position than their colleagues who do not have the term in the same title. For example, an associate manager has a little less seniority than a manager.

Is associate director higher than manager?

An associate director is higher than senior manager, they manage both direct reports and 1-2 other managers or manage some of the largest clients. Size of organization will determine this. What is difference between director and associate director?

Directors typically have higher authority and expertise than associate directors. Most directors hold more experience in their particular field than associate directors, which gives them higher authority and expertise to make high-level decisions that impact the department or company.

What is an associate director in the UK?

An associate director is therefore not a director within the meaning of the Companies Act 2006. A person so described, who is not a member of the board, will have no responsibilities as a director and should not give third parties the impression that he/she is a member of the board.

Is head higher than director?

Director is a rank, while Head of denotes scope. For example the Head of Manufacturing at PwC could be a Senior Manager while the Head of Healthcare could be a partner.
